WebClass level lock is required to execute the synchronized methods/blocks those have Static identifier. Static means its the CLASS level method and hence you have to obtain CLASS … WebJul 29, 2024 · This is the default behavior, but you can also specify lock objects yourself. When dealing with static methods, the annotation will lock on a static field named $ …
多线程同步synchornized、volatile、Atomic、CountDownLatch示例
WebThe final keyword in Java used before a variables, methods, and class that makes the them immutable or unchangeable. The final keyword restricts the user to use variables, … WebJun 4, 2024 · java.lang.reflect.InaccessibleObjectException: Unable to make protected final java.lang.Class when upgrade from java 11 to 17. The --illegal-access is set to become … kalush orchestra esc
The Ultimate Guide of Synchronization in Java - Examples - Blogger
WebOpenSSL CHANGES =============== This is a high-level summary of the most important changes. For a full list of changes, see the [git commit log][log] and pick the appropriate rele WebFeb 7, 2024 · Quote: _____ public class MyObject { //locks on the class object’s monitor public static synchronized void doSomething() { // … } } // hackers code synchronized … WebAug 21, 2013 · 58. The difference is simple: if the locked-on object is in a static field, then all instances of MyClass* will share that lock (i.e. no two objects will be able to lock on that object at the same time). If the field is non-static, then each instance will have its own … lawnmower bosch electric